Inventory in Wasco County tightened in May, with active listings edging down slightly from the prior month while new listings were cut roughly in half. Homes are turning over faster, as median days on market dropped to 16 days, less than half of April’s pace. At the same time, pending sales climbed nearly 10 percent month over month, and closed sales were up about 30 percent, signaling strong contract activity.

Pricing has been moving up sharply in response to this stronger demand. The typical home value reached about $533,000 in May, jumping nearly 26 percent from April and more than 30 percent compared with a year earlier, and now sits a bit above the statewide median sale price. Even with that appreciation, the average sale-to-list price ratio is just under 100 percent and only about 16 percent of homes are selling above list, indicating that buyers still have some room to negotiate.

Supply conditions have shifted toward sellers, as months of supply tightened to 3.4, down from 4.9 just one month earlier and slightly leaner than Oregon overall. Fewer new listings combined with quicker market times suggest motivated buyers are competing for a limited pool of homes, even though not every property is bidding up over ask. Wasco County offers its residents a welcoming, close-knit community, abundant outdoor recreation amid scenic landscapes, and a thriving agricultural and small-town economy with easy access to services and events.

Wasco County stands apart from nearby river and mountain communities with its mix of small-town warmth, working agriculture, and easy access to the Columbia Gorge. In The Dalles, the county hub, residents enjoy a historic downtown, local shops, and riverfront paths, while smaller communities like Maupin and Dufur offer quieter streets and a close connection to farms and open space.

Outdoor life is a major part of the local identity. Residents head to Columbia Gorge Discovery Center & Museum to connect with regional history, fish or paddle along the The Dalles Marina & Waterfront Park, or hike the trails at Sorosis Park. In Maupin, whitewater and fly-fishing on the Deschutes River are part of daily life. Families value neighborhood schools such as The Dalles High School and community programs at The Dalles Public Library.

Housing options range from mid-century homes in established The Dalles neighborhoods to newer builds near services, as well as rural properties with room for orchards or small livestock. Proximity to Hood River and Portland broadens job and cultural opportunities while allowing residents to return home to a more relaxed pace. Within the county, places like Dufur, Maupin, and Mosier each offer a distinct feel.
